A made-for-TV movie that is about a teenage boy (who went to my high school) who has issues with bullying that ends up causing him serious problems.
7 November 2005
This movie was especially interesting for me, as I went to the same school as Jonothan Womback. He was attacked in the park around the corner from my house, which is a supposed picture-perfect suburbia. This incident occurred the year before I attended the high school so I did not know Jon personally. Although the situation was dramatized greatly for the movie, most of the facts are true. The character of Womback was altered to get maximum sympathy, as were the other characters in the movie, but it manages to get the desired effect. Unfortunately, this movie is not allowed to be played at my old high-school currently, and there continues to be a serious bullying problem. I think all viewers should realize that the story is based on a true one, but it has been modified to encourage certain reactions. That being said, it was modified tastefully, great acting really pulled this movie off. Despite my skepticism I was surprised at how good the movie was, but don't take everything that happens as strictly fact. Be a critical observer and realize that the producers of the movie had an agenda, beyond stopping bullying in our school systems.
